Banana Chocolate Chip Muffin Recipe
Easy Banana Chocolate Chip Muffin Recipe. Great for quick breakfast.

Instructions
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
Mash the banana then beat with egg and vanilla.
Add the sucanat/sugar, salt,milk, and oil. Beat well.
Mix together the flour, cinnamon and baking powder in a small bowl, then add to wet mixture and stir well.
Once evenly blended, fold in the chocolate chips.
Put six liners in a muffin tin and fill them with batter.
Bake for approximately 20 minutes, until centers of tops seem cooked.
Cool before serving.
